What kind of headers should i get for my RS.
I currently have a 305 TBI in my 92 RS, but im going to be swaping to a TPI setup with a vortech supercharger kit. I was wondering who makes the best headers for my future setup. I dont know very much about headers so any help would be appreciated. I dont know if I should get shorty or full length either. I am also getting a new exhaust system, im thinking about going with Flowmaster or SLP.

Seeing "California", can we assume you need to go through emissions testing and/or inspection?
If that's the case, stick with an emissions-legal TPI system like Hooker 2055 or SLP's.
